MAED EARLY CHILDHOOD EDUCATION

MAED EARLY CHILDHOOD EDUCATION
(Non-thesis Program)

The Master of Arts in Education major in Early Childhood Education (MAED ECE) is designed to prepare teachers for specialized work in the education of young children. It provides teachers the opportunity to learn trends and issues in early childhood education and advance in their career as day care center directors and master teachers in Early Childhood Education.
